Choosing the Right Loan Origination System for Future-Ready Financial Institutions

In an era defined by digital transformation, financial institutions face mounting pressure to modernize their lending practices. Borrower expectations have evolved rapidly, and the competitive landscape now demands faster loan decisions, seamless customer experiences, and operational agility. At the core of this evolution is the adoption of a loan origination system, a technology platform that automates and standardizes the complex, multi-stage process of evaluating, approving, and disbursing loans. Selecting the right loan origination system is critical for banks, non-bank financial companies (NBFCs), and fintech lenders seeking to enhance efficiency, reduce risk, and scale lending operations sustainably.

A loan origination system (LOS) serves as the central framework through which loan applications flow from initial submission to final approval and funding. It typically incorporates modules for online application intake, eligibility checks, automated underwriting, credit scoring, document management, compliance checks, and integration with downstream systems such as core banking or loan management platforms. By digitizing these processes, financial institutions can minimize manual work, reduce turnaround time, and deliver consistent decisioning across loan products.

What Makes a Loan Origination System Essential for Modern Lenders

Traditional lending workflows have long been plagued by inefficiencies resulting from disparate systems, paper-based processing, and manual verification steps. These bottlenecks not only slow down loan approval cycles but also create friction that negatively impacts the borrower experience. A robust loan origination system transforms this reality by enabling lenders to automate routine tasks, enforce business rules with precision, and ensure compliance with regulatory standards.

One of the most significant advantages of implementing an advanced LOS is its ability to support Transforming Loan Portfolios through enhanced data analytics and workflow automation. By centralizing loan application data and leveraging analytics, lenders can gain deeper visibility into portfolio performance, credit risk concentration, and emerging trends. This level of insight empowers institutions to make proactive adjustments to underwriting criteria, pricing strategies, and product offerings—thereby optimizing their credit portfolios for profitability and resilience.

Beyond operational efficiency, a modern loan origination system enhances collaboration across departments. For example, credit risk teams can access comprehensive credit profiles in real time, while compliance teams can monitor audit trails and regulatory reporting automatically. This alignment across functions reduces decision latency and promotes an integrated approach to risk management.

Key Features to Evaluate in a Loan Origination System

When choosing a loan origination system, financial institutions should assess the following core capabilities:

End-to-End Digital Workflow: A complete LOS should support the entire loan journey from application to disbursement without requiring manual handoffs.

Automation and Rules Engine: Advanced automation reduces manual intervention and supports consistent decisioning according to predefined business rules.

Scalability and Integration: The platform must integrate with existing systems such as credit bureaus, core banking, payment gateways, and customer relationship management solutions.

Configurable Product Support: Lenders should be able to design and launch new loan products quickly to respond to market demand.

Security and Compliance: Robust data security, audit logging, and compliance frameworks are essential to meet regulatory requirements and protect sensitive borrower information.

Best Practices for Implementing a Loan Origination System

Selecting a best-fit loan origination system is only the first step; successful implementation also requires careful planning and stakeholder alignment. Institutions should begin with a thorough needs assessment to understand current bottlenecks and future requirements. Setting clear goals for automation, turnaround time improvement, and compliance integration helps prioritize features during vendor evaluation.

Cross-functional teams including IT, risk, compliance, and operations should participate jointly to ensure the chosen LOS aligns with organizational objectives and regulatory standards. Pilot deployments followed by phased rollouts allow institutions to refine configurations and workflows without disrupting ongoing lending activity.

Training and change management are also critical. Comprehensive user training and documentation ensure that staff can effectively adopt new processes and fully leverage system capabilities. Post-implementation support from the vendor, including technical assistance and feature upgrades, further strengthens the institution’s ability to maximize ROI.
